SAIC Motor boasts YoY rise in both Apr., YTD vehicle sales

Shanghai (Gasgoo)- SAIC Motor recently announced that its wholesale volume reached 376,517 vehicles in the month of April 2025, indicating a year-on-year growth of 4.59%.

For the first four months of the year, the automobile group's cumulative sales amounted to 1,321,367 units, rising 10.65% from a year earlier.

Of the vehicles the group sold last month, 128,104 units were from the new energy vehicle (NEV) business, showing a robust year-on-year spike of 71.74%. As for the year-to-date (YTD) performance, SAIC Motor sold 401,054 NEVs by April, which surged 40.86% over a year earlier.

On the global business front, SAIC Motor reported an April sales volume of 86,666 vehicles (-5.86% YoY) for its exports and sales made by its overseas bases, resulting in a Jan.-Apr. volume of 305,692 units (-4.09% YoY).

Breaking down the April sales by specific subsidiaries, SAIC-GM-Wuling ("SGMW"), IM Automotive Technology Co., Ltd., SAIC GM Wuling Indonesia Co., Ltd., and MG India Co., Ltd., all scored a two-digit year-on-year growth. Of them, SGMW was the only one to surpass the 100,000-unit sales mark.

Both SAIC Volkswagen and SAIC-GM recorded a year-on-year decline in their Apr. sales, which came in at 82,523 units and 42,069 units, respectively. SAIC MOTOR Passenger Vehicle, which owns Roewe and MG brands, saw its Apr. sales climb up 7.28% over a year ago to 67,924 units.

For the Jan.-Apr. period, SGMW was credited the best-performing one in both YTD sales and year-on-year growth rate.

On March 27, at the “Forum on Innovative Development of Cross-Border Data Flows” of the 2026 Zhongguancun Forum Annual Conference, CAAM and the Beijing Representative Office of the European Automobile Manufacturers’ Association signed the Memorandum of Understanding on Promoting Cross-Border Automotive Data Flows and Advancing High-Quality Industry Development. Upholding the principles of complementary advantages, resource sharing, mutually reinforcing development, and win-win cooperation, the two sides will strengthen policy exchanges in the field of cross-border automotive data flows, promote innovative applications of digital technologies to empower cross-border automotive data flows, facilitate positive interaction between regulatory authorities and industry stakeholders, and provide automakers with more opportunities for cooperation and development.
